Plantorgane: stingels

Aktiwiteit:

Om te bepaal hoe die bou van die plantstingel met die funksies van die stingel verband hou

[lu 2.1; 2.2; 2.3; 2.4]

Plantstingels se funksie is om blare, blomme en vrugte van ‘n plant so te dra dat dit blootgestel is aan sonlig, bestuiwingsagente en vrugverspreiders.

By groot bome word die stingel later die stam en is dit baie verdik en versterk. Die bogrondse organe kan nie sonder water lewe nie. Omdat die water uit die grond kom, moet dit opwaarts vervoer word. Die “vervoerpype” vir die water en minerale soute word gevorm deur verlengde, dooie selle wat die hout van die plant uitmaak. Die plantkundige naam vir hout is x ileem . Hierdie voedingstowwe moet na die res van die plant vervoer word, die wortels ingesluit. Hierdie stelsel van lewende, verlengde selle vorm die bas van die plant. Die plantkundige term daarvoor is floëem .

Die blare vervaardig op hulle beurt stysel en suiker.

Let op na die bruin, houtagtige takkie wat jy gepluk het. Die kanse is goed dat jy klein wit spikkeltjies op hierdie bruin takkies sien. Ons noem dit LENTISELLE. Lentiselle is openinkies wat gaswisseling in die winterseisoen moontlik maak.
